n
n
kVA
kVA
Assembler – Programmierung
22
f
f
Grundlagen
i
i
P
Hz
Hz
P
22.1.10 Variablen
22.1.11 Programmzeile
<M:xx>
<Befehl>
290
Alle Variablen (H0 - H1023) können gelesen und geschrieben werden. Die Variablen
haben einen Wertebereich von -2
nach der Eingabe spannungsausfallsicher gespeichert, wenn sie in der Variablenliste
eingetragen werden oder im IPOS
geschrieben werden. In den Variablen H458 ... H511 werden häufig benötigte Gerä-
tegrößen zyklisch zur Verfügung gestellt (1 ms). Diese Variablen werden nachfolgend
als Systemvariablen bezeichnet und sind in Kapitel "Übersicht über die Systemvariab-
len" genauer erklärt.
HINWEIS
Vorsicht beim Schreiben von Systemvariablen! Die Auswirkungen werden in Kap.
plus®
"IPOS
mit Optionen" beschrieben.
Befehls-Syntax:
<Argument 1>
<Operator>
Der Schreibbefehl für Variable und Indizes unterscheidet spannungsausfallsicheres und
nicht spannungsausfallsicheres Beschreiben. Die Variablen H0 ... H127 können auf
beide Weisen beschrieben werden, H128 ... H511 nur nicht spannungsausfallsicher.
®
Über MOVITOOLS
MotionStudio und Bediengerät werden H0 ... H127 immer span-
nungsausfallsicher gespeichert. Die SET-Anweisung eines Wertes auf eine Variable in
plus®
einem IPOS
-Programm erfolgt immer nicht spannungsausfallsicher. Um den aktu-
ellen Stand spannungsausfallsicher zu speichern, muss im IPOS
Befehl MEM ausgeführt werden.
HINWEIS
Beim Benutzen des MEM-Befehls ist darauf zu achten, dass die fest speicherbaren
Variablen H0 ... H127 sowie alle Parameter nicht zyklisch beschrieben werden, da die
Anzahl der Speichervorgänge beim verwendeten Speichermedium EEPROM auf 10
Speichervorgänge begrenzt ist.
31
31
... +2
- 1. Die Variablen H0 ... H127 werden sofort
plus®
-Programm mit dem Befehl "MEM" speichernd
<Argument 2>
<M:yy>
Sprungziel-Marke; Bestandteil nur bei
Sprungbefehlen
zweites Argument; nicht Bestandteil bei
allen Befehlen
Operator (nur bei arithmetischen Befeh-
len)
erstes Argument; Bestandteil bei allen
Befehlen
Befehl; definiert die auszuführende Opera-
tion; Bestandteil jeder Befehlszeile
Sprungadress-Marke; einfügbar in jede
Befehlszeile
plus®
-Programm der
5
Handbuch – IPOSplus®